AIDive
Назад к глоссарию

Что такое генетические алгоритмы

ГлоссарийМашинное обучение

методы оптимизации, вдохновленные отбором, мутациями и скрещиванием решений

Определение

Генетические алгоритмы — это методы оптимизации, вдохновленные отбором, мутациями и скрещиванием решений. Проще говоря, полезны там, где много вариантов и нет простой формулы для выбора лучшего решения. В практике ИИ этот термин помогает понять, как устроены данные, модель, инфраструктура или правила вокруг результата. Например, алгоритм подбирает расписание доставки, постепенно отбрасывая неудачные варианты маршрутов и комбинируя удачные.

Пример

алгоритм подбирает расписание доставки, постепенно отбрасывая неудачные варианты маршрутов и комбинируя удачные

Почему важно

полезны там, где много вариантов и нет простой формулы для выбора лучшего решения. Поэтому термин полезен не только разработчикам, но и редакторам, предпринимателям и пользователям, которые выбирают ИИ-инструмент под конкретную задачу.

Как работает

Метод задает способ обучения, поиска, оценки или преобразования данных. На практике его применяют к конкретной выборке, проверяют метриками, сравнивают с альтернативами и контролируют поведение на новых данных.

Где применяется

Используется при обучении, оценке и настройке моделей, в аналитике, прогнозировании, классификации, поиске закономерностей и сравнении подходов.

Ограничения

метод может требовать много вычислений и не гарантирует глобально лучший результат, особенно при слабой функции оценки. Кроме того, термин «Генетические алгоритмы» нельзя оценивать только по названию: нужны данные, сценарий применения, метрики качества, стоимость и проверка человеком там, где ошибка может навредить.